Chambers to jointly host International Women's Day event

Asian Business Chamber of Commerce (ABCC) is joining forces with four other divisional and regional Chambers to celebrate International Women's Day.

The Asian Business Chamber, alongside Burton & District Chamber, Sutton Coldfield Chamber, Solihull Chamber and Future Faces Chamber, all part of the Greater Birmingham Chambers of Commerce, will be hosting a joint event to celebrate the day, celebrated and hailed around the world for shining a spotlight on women's issues.

The virtual event will take place on 8 March from 11am.

Three business, health and media leaders will be discussing women in leadership, and how flexible working practices may need to be adapted following the pandemic.

Satnam Rana (pictured), former BBC correspondent, Sarah Folley, critical care paramedic for Midlands Air Ambulance, and Sheila Brown, chief executive of charity Newlife, will be taking part in the panel discussion.

Anjum Khan, director of ABCC, said: "This year ABCC is celebrating it 's 10th International Women's Day event in partnership with Solihull Chamber, Burton Chamber and Future Faces. I am delighted that three inspirational women will be joining as our guest speakers.

"International Women's Day is a global day celebrating the social, economic, cultural and political achievements of women. The day also marks a call to action for accelerating gender parity.

"Women's equality can't wait. It's going to take everyone to think and be inclusive - all the time, everywhere. An equal world is an enabled world.

"Individually, we're all responsible for our own thoughts and actions - all day, every day.

"We can actively choose to challenge stereotypes, fight bias, broaden perceptions, improve situations and celebrate women's achievements. Collectively, each one of us can help create a gender equal world."

The event is free to attend for members of the Chamber.
